Most of your questions either have been answered or would be better
answered by an attorney (and I'm not one). Any of the tax/jurisdictional
ones are lawyers-only, but the form of your question (and my answer)
can bring up something that's on topic for the list, besides quoting the
right entity when you're quoting an entity...
NOT quoting the entire message back to email lists every time you reply
saves bandwidth, increases your signal-to-noise ratio dramatically so
that folks aren't as likely to killfile you and more-likely to read what you
wrote, and is considerate to those who choose to receive this list in a
digest format. I'll quote the list owner's words that we all received upon
signup and perhaps didn't read carefully:
>3. Cite only those portion of previous posts pertinent to the points
>you wish to make or the questions you wish to ask. If it's not worth
>your time to make this effort, then don't post. ^^^^^^^^^^^^^
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
(My own emphasis added.) I don't mean to pick on markab23, since
he's not the worst offender, but folks, the technology to be considerate
to others and save list.bandwidth is _THERE_, in your email programs.
Please, figure it out and use it! There are/were interesting people on
this list, and I say "were" because yes, some of them have been driven
off by the increasing noise-level. Thanks in advance for helping me to
end this problem.
